1. What is a Car Insurance Lawyer?

A car insurance lawyer is a legal professional who specializes in handling cases related to car accidents and insurance claims. They are well-versed in the intricacies of car insurance policies, state laws, and the legal processes involved in securing compensation for their clients. Their primary role is to represent you in dealings with insurance companies, ensuring that you receive the maximum compensation possible for your injuries, damages, and other losses.

6. Understanding Car Insurance Policies

Understanding your car insurance policy is crucial when dealing with a car accident. Here are some key components of a typical car insurance policy:
  • Liability Coverage: This covers damages and injuries you cause to others in an accident.
  • Collision Coverage: This covers damage to your vehicle resulting from a collision.
  • Comprehensive Coverage: This covers non-collision-related damage to your vehicle, such as theft or natural disasters.
  • Personal Injury Protection (PIP): This covers medical expenses and lost wages for you and your passengers, regardless of who is at fault.
  •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ist Coverage: This covers you if you’re involved in an accident with a driver who has little or no insurance.
  • A car insurance lawyer can help you understand the specifics of your policy and how it applies to your case.
7. How Car Insurance Lawyers Handle Claims

Car insurance lawyers follow a systematic approach to handle claims. Here’s a step-by-step overview of the process:
  • Initial Consultation: The lawyer will meet with you to discuss the details of your case and determine the best course of action.
  • Investigation: They will gather all necessary evidence, including police reports, medical records, and witness statements.
  • Demand Letter: They will draft a demand letter to the insurance company, outlining your claim and the compensation you are seeking.
  • Negotiation: They will negotiate with the insurance company to reach a fair settlement.
  • Litigation: If a settlement cannot be reached, they will file a lawsuit and represent you in court.
  • Settlement or Trial: The case will either be settled out of court or go to trial, where the lawyer will present your case to a judge or jury.
8. The Cost of Hiring a Car Insurance Lawyer

One of the most common concerns when hiring a car insurance lawyer is the cost. Most car insurance l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case. The typical contingency fee ranges from 25% to 40% of the settlement amount. Here are some factors that can affect the cost:
  • Complexity of the Case: More complex cases may require more time and resources, leading to higher fees.
  • Experience of the Lawyer: More experienced lawyers may charge higher fees, but they may also be more effective in securing a favorable outcome.
  • Location: Legal fees can vary depending on the location and the local market rates.
  • It’s important to discuss fees upfront with your lawyer and ensure you understand the terms of the agreement.
